-
Total de ítens
566 -
Registro em
-
Última visita
-
Days Won
2
Tipo de Conteúdo
Blocks
Notes ACBrLibNFe
Fóruns
Downloads
Calendário
Tudo que datilas postou
-
até aki ta certo :C:\xx\ mas o resto foi gerado pelo acbr eu acho
-
eu enviei um EPEC de uma nfe. depois do EPEC enviado: cstat 136 eu aguardei algumas horas fiz o load no xml da NFe que foi gerado no momento do envio do EPEC quando eu executo : ACBrNFe.Enviar(aLote, False, True); acontece o seguinte erro: Erro ao salvar. Cannot create file "C:\xx\19\05\20 15:14:\09-env-lot.xml". A sintaxe do nome do arquivo, do nome do diretório ou do rótulo do volume está incorreta. unit line ACBrDFe 627 +10 TACBrDFe.GerarException ACBrDFe 269 +32 TACBrDFe.Gravar ACBrDFeWebService 452 +13 TDFeWebService.SalvarEnvio ACBrDFeWebService 203 +11 TDFeWebService.Executar ACBrNFeWebServices 3896 +8 TWebServices.Envia ACBrNFe 728 +14 TACBrNFe.Enviar quando envio uma nota normal o erro não ocorre
-
a questão é a seguinte, nos temos um db online, com a estrutura dos xml's, evento, nfe, inutilização e para cada tabela existe o campo xml, tambem temos um servido storage para guardar os xml´s em disco, quando nossa aplicação envia qualquer uma das opções ela também envia para essa estrutura online , caso aja algum erro de conexão ou indisponibilidade do servidor, temos uma classe que tenta enviar para o servidor, é ai que começa o problema. pois eu tenho que fazer o load do arquivo no acbr, e depois tentar enviar para esse servidor, eu prciso do campo xml para enviar para o campo xml do db online e tambem salvar no storage na mesma estrutura que o acbr faz (modelo,cnpj,data etc). com a nfe funciona perfeitamente, ja com os eventos, eu estou tendo os problemas acima. falta do xml (faltava foi adicionado)e do nomearq. esse texto foi só para explicar a minha situação. muito obrigado pela pronta atenção de todos em ajudar.
-
essa propriedade quando faz um loadfromfile mostra apenas o conteudo ta tag InfEvento e não o xml todo. mas com a ajuda acima que vc passou consegui resolver.
-
muito obrigado pela explicação, vou começar a usar assim. muito obrigado. mas vc tem que concordar comigo que se houvesse o campo nomearq (que eu postei a alteração acima) esse processo seria muito mais simples. mas essa solução que vc deu ja resolve meu problemas. no mais por mim pode fechar o topico.
-
acabei de atualizar Na revisão: 19929 e não consta a alteração
-
fiz a alteração no componente, não sei se usei o padrão que vcs usam no acbr, mas se puder verificar e adicionar aos fontes seria muito bom, caso tenha erro por favor me informe para que eu possa corrigir. pois testei aki e esta funcionando. desde agradeço. acbr.zip
-
a questão é o caminho completo por exemplo: meupath\NFE\NFe\202005\00000000000000000000000000000000000000000000-nfe.xml; meupath\Eventos\NFe\202005\0000000000000000000000000000000000000000000000000000-procEventoNFe.xml; eu guardo assim no meu db: \NFE\NFe\202005\00000000000000000000000000000000000000000000-nfe.xml; \Eventos\NFe\202005\0000000000000000000000000000000000000000000000000000-procEventoNFe.xml; pois pode ser que existe separação por modelo por data por CNPJ etc..
-
eu salvo em disco e salvo no banco no evento não existe a propriedade XMLAssinado o italo acabou de criar a propriedade XML. mas para eu poder recuperar esse xml caso aconteça alguma coisa eu preciso saber o nome do arquivo assim como acontece na NFe
-
quando eu leio o xml eu tenho o nome, mas quando eu envio o xml, eu preciso fazer o processo de enviar ele para o db, ai eu preciso do nome
-
só não consegui pegar o nome do arquivo, ACBrNFe1.EventoNFe.Evento.Items[0].NomeArq; mas testei e o retorno no xml esta perfeito. muito obrigado pela atenção.
-
de acordo com esse post: eu gostaria de saber se eu usar: ACBrNFe1.Consultar(vChave,True); eu vou poder ler os eventos assim? For I := 0 To ACBrNFe1.EventoNFe.Evento.Count - 1 Do Begin ACBrNFe1.EventoNFe.Evento.Items.... End; ou esse novo parâmetro apenas salva os eventos em disco?
-
muito obrigado. fico no aguardo
-
Eu tenho que ler todos os arquivos xml's do meu cliente para salvar em um DB na NFe/NFCe eu faço assim: ACBrNFe1.NotasFiscais.LoadFromFile(sFileName); ACBrNFe1.NotasFiscais.Items.XML; ACBrNFe1.NotasFiscais.Items.NomeArq; Como faço para ler os xml's de eventos? ACBrNFe1.EventoNFe.LerXML(sFileName); Essas Property's não existem ACBrNFe1.EventoNFe.Evento.Items[0].XML; ACBrNFe1.EventoNFe.Evento.Items[0].NomeArq;
-
up.
-
como lidar com as inconsistencias da sefaz veja esse log: meu cliente tentou enviar uma nota: 07/04/20 15:21:22 "ENVIO" Erro Interno: 0 Erro HTTP: 503 URL: https://nfe.sefaz.mt.gov.br/nfews/v2/services/NfeRetAutorizacao4?wsdl como houve erro ele tentou consultar: 07/04/20 15:40:13 "CONSULTA" 217-Rejeicao: NF-e nao consta na base de dados da SEFAZ ja que o retorno foi 217 eu permito que ele gere a nota denovo. deu erro denovo. 07/04/20 16:19:43 "ENVIO" Erro Interno: 12031 Erro HTTP: 0 URL: https://nfe.sefaz.mt.gov.br/nfews/v2/services/NfeAutorizacao4?wsdl Erro: Requisição não enviada. Erro: 12031 - A conexão com o servidor foi redefinida então ele tentou consultar e deu erro. 07/04/20 17:11:23 "CONSULTA" Erro Interno: 12031 Erro HTTP: 0 URL: https://nfe.sefaz.mt.gov.br/nfews/v2/services/NfeConsulta4?wsdl Erro: Requisição não enviada. Erro: 12031 - A conexão com o servidor foi redefinida no outro dia ao fazer a consulta a sefaz retorna que a primeira chave foi autorizada. sendo que a sefaz ja tinha retornado antes o cStat 217 08/04/20 09:47:10 "CONSULTA" 613-[ 51200404317055000180550990000217671304334397 ] fora isso tem outros bugs loucos da sefaz. a pergunta é como vcs estão tratando esses erros e outros? "que não poderiam acontecer"
-
não seria interessante criar um arquivo .ini com as url's de consulta a CNPJ? ficaria mais fácil atualizar o software sem ter que compilar novamente. igual os dfe's.
-
Recuperar XML autorizado
datilas replied to Rene costa cabral's tópico in NFC-e - Nota Fiscal do Consumidor Eletrônica
Vamos supor que o seu cliente venha perder o XML da nota por exemplo, neste caso basta você ler os dados da nota do banco de dados, gerar e assinar o XML e por fim realizar uma consulta com o XML carregado, desta forma ao realizar a consulta a SEFAZ vai retornar o protocolo de autorização e o componente se encarrega de atualizar o XML acrescentando o protocolo nele, deixando-o assim um documento com validade jurídica. -
Problema de captura de dados pelo pinpad
datilas replied to Werner_Marques's tópico in Dúvidas sobre TEF
Esse manual não contempla CDP ou nenhum tipo de captura de dados. Recomendo vc entrar em contato com eles e obter informações mais precisas de como fazer a captura de dados pelo pinpad -
Problema de captura de dados pelo pinpad
datilas replied to Werner_Marques's tópico in Dúvidas sobre TEF
veja se no manual de integração do TEF-D existe essa possibilidade, caso exista vc pode fazer a alteração baseado nessa da pay&go se vc possuir o manual posta aqui por favor. pois eu não tenho -
Problema de captura de dados pelo pinpad
datilas replied to Werner_Marques's tópico in Dúvidas sobre TEF
apenas para responder o tópico: do @Werner_Marques da uma olhada nesse link: veja se pode te ajudar para você poder alterar e usar com o seu GP. se os moderadores acharem que é duplicidade de tópico peço desculpa.(estou tentando ajudar) -
Pegar IP do celular local android com Delphi
datilas replied to AlexBecker's tópico in Object Pascal - Delphi & Lazarus
poderia compartilhar com a gente? -
eu exportei o db do Sped Contribuições em MySQL,firebird e sqlite SPED_CONTRIBUICOES_fb.7z SPED_CONTRIBUICOES_my.7z SPED_CONTRIBUICOES_sqlite.7z
-
eu exportei o db do sped fiscal efd em MySQL,firebird e sqlite esta com todas as tabelas para o layout 14 que começa a partir de 01/01/2020 EFD_L14_2020_fb.7z EFD_L14_2020_my.7z EFD_L14_2020_sqlite.7z
- 1 reply
-
- 1